Police Seek ID Of Man Who Stole TVs From Brick ShopRite
Police say he walked out of the store without paying for the two TVs.

BRICK, NJ —Brick Township police are seeking the public's help in identifying a man they say stole two televisions from the ShopRite in Brick.
The theft occurred July 24 at 7:15 p.m., police said. The man was seen on surveillance video walking out of the ShopRite with two 39-inch ProScan LED televisions that he did not pay for, police said.
The vehicle he was operating was a blue-grey BMW with NJ plates. The total value of the TVs was $399.98.

If you recognize this subject or vehicle please contact Detective Waleski at 732-262-1170.
